The path of water from soil upto secondary xylem is

A

Soil `to` Root hair cell wall `to` Cortex `to` Endodermis `to` Pericycle `to` Protoxylem `to` Metaxylem

B

Metaxylem `to` Protoxylem `to` Cortex `to` Soil `to` Roothair

C

Cortex `to` Root hair `to` Endodermis `to` Pericycle `to` Protoxylem `to` Metaxylem

D

Pericycle `to` Soil `to` Root hair `to` Cortex `to` Endodermis `to` Protoxylem `to` Metaxylem

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

Water enters through the root hair cells and moves across the cortex of the root either via the cytoplasm of the cells in between the root hair cell and the xylem. When the water reaches a part of the root called the endodermis it encounters a thick waxy band of suberin in the cell walls.
